Amaravati, March 13, 2026: Minister Nara Lokesh laid the foundation stone for Sagar Defence Engineering's autonomous maritime shipyard and systems centre at Juvvaladinne Fishing Harbour in Nellore district's Bogolu mandal.

The facility focuses on advanced technologies like unmanned surface vessels, autonomous underwater vehicles, and AI-driven maritime systems to strengthen India's coastal security and indigenous defence production.

Andhra Pradesh, with its second-longest coastline in the country, is leveraging this development to build a modern industrial hub along its shores.

The state government supports the initiative, which aligns with broader efforts to attract investments in emerging tech sectors while ensuring sustainable growth for local communities, including fishing families benefiting from upgraded harbour infrastructure.
